I’ve just started this plan, and I am wondering what would you recommend as another sugar substitute other than stevia? Or can I use maple as a replacement for some of the recipes?
Xylitol and monkfruit sweeteners are just fine, and have less of an aftertaste than Stevia. Maple syrup is more concentrated in sugar than we would recommend.
My wife and I have used splenda for a number of years with good results
Splenda is the better of the artifical sweeteners, but it is still artificial. Try Splenda’s new sister Nectresse from the same company – natural monkfruit+erythritol.
